Gowri Miss

Fifteen years ago when I was in my 3rd standard, ‘Gowri miss’ was our class teacher, although she taught English we learnt something more than that. She taught discipline and values in life. She had her own ways of teaching morals to us. She never beat us or yelled at us. I would like to share one such incident. Girish, was the undisciplined of all. He always had long and dirty nails, in spite she never scolded him, instead she bought a nail cutter and kept it in our class room and he was suppose to sit on ground in front of all and cut nails. Once he sat on ground in front of the whole class cutting nails he would miss writing down the ‘class work’ stuff, he would miss the cursive writing home work and the most important the humiliation he faced. He felt outcaste in the class. This automatically brought in a sense of responsibility and discipline in him. Ubuntu 8.04

Linux has always attracted me towards it. But the problem is none of the flavors of it has impressed me. SuSe 10 was ok types. I heard a lot about Ubuntu 8.04, so in my leisure time I tried downloading it, but thanks to the load shedding every time it was incomplete. So finally ordered it to be delivered by post. It took on surprise when it was actually shipped to my door step from Netherlands free of cost. Amazing, why would anyone do it for free ! Installation was quick, no overhead of partition, allocating those swap memories, it was as easy as installing any other software on Windows. It now detects my fat and ntfs partitions too... Am loving it...
